construct a Proposed Dwelling House, Garage, Septic Tank & Percolation Area and Change Existing Agricultural Entrance to provide a New Dwelling Site Entrance and to include all Associated Ancillary works

Refused

Core Refusal Reason

The proposed development would create an unnecessary new access point onto a Strategic Regional Road (R-425) where an 80kph speed limit applies, contravening specific road safety policies and potentially compromising the capacity and safety of the regional road network.

Decision Maker's Conclusion

  • The creation of a new entrance onto the R-425 Strategic Regional Road materially contravenes Policy TRANS 22 of the Laois County Development Plan 2021-2027, which prohibits unnecessary access onto such routes where speed limits exceed 50km/h.
  • The proposed development, by itself or by the precedent it would set, would lead to a proliferation of similar developments, thereby reducing the capacity of the strategic road and interfering with the safety and free-flowing nature of traffic.
  • The proposed dwelling fails to meet the minimum setback requirement of 25m from the fence line as specified in the Council’s Roads & Parking Standards 2007 for regional roads.

Decision Document Summary

Ruari Dunne and Aoife Sullivan sought permission to construct a 207 sqm dwelling, garage, and a new site entrance by modifying an existing agricultural gate at Cashel, Portlaoise, Co. Laois. The site is located in a 'Stronger Rural Area' fronting the R-425 Strategic Regional Road.
